No. 198.
[Telegram.]
Panama. [undated].
Becerra, Colombian Minister, Washington:
Yesterday afternoon Aizpurú arranged with the American admiral that the latter’s forces should retire to the railway station, those of Aizpurú to maintain order in the city until the arrival of the expedition from Cauca (Buenaventura), when they will go out of the city with full liberty to give battle in the open country.
Between 7 and 8 at night the Americans retired.
TELL.
Notes
1.
Shown to Mr. Bayard by Mr. Becerra, April 27.
